Background:
Deepwater Deception, by Robert Kaluza and Maryann Karinch, will be released on the eighth anniversary of the Deepwater Horizon tragedy. The incident resulted in the deaths of eleven (11) rig workers and caused untold environmental damage to the Gulf of Mexico. The tragedy that occurred on April 20, 2010 was blamed on two BP well site leaders, Kaluza and Don Vidrine. (Mr. Vidrine passed away last year.) Both were scapegoated in the BP-DOJ plea deal.
A DOJ requirement of companies in securing cooperation credits is that people deemed accountable for the criminal act be named by the company seeking leniency. BP chose to name Bob Kaluza and Don Vidrine. All manslaughter charges against Kaluza were dropped prior to his February 2016 trial and he was declared innocent of the charge of violating the Clean Water Act by a jury in under two hours.
